Transaction 058421fe15904467581eba15f5939c8a218813e0b5b7568aec0037c22bf7cb82
1 Input
1 Output
-
058421fe15904467581eba15f5939c8a218813e0b5b7568aec0037c22bf7cb82:0
- value
- 199870
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0f4b29f2de401c131114246984853e19bed8ec3f92a751adc76a2e191640ef32
- address
- tb1ppa9jnuk7gqwpxyg5y35cfpf7rxld3mplj2n4rtw8dghpj9jqauequje7la